The history of 25E-NBOMe traces back to the extensive research into substituted phenethylamines pioneered by Alexander Shulgin and others. Beginning with mescaline's isolation from peyote cacti and expanding to thousands of synthetic analogs, this research has revealed how structural modifications dramatically affect pharmacological properties. 25E-NBOMe represents a continuation of this systematic exploration. Research into phenethylamine derivatives has focused on understanding structure-activity relationships at serotonin receptors, particularly 5-HT2A and 5-HT2C subtypes. 25E-NBOMe emerged as a compound of interest for studying how specific substituents affect receptor binding affinity, selectivity, and functional activity. The compound has been characterized using sophisticated analytical methods including high-resolution mass spectrometry and NMR spectroscopy. Modern research applications of 25E-NBOMe include investigations into psychedelic pharmacology, receptor mechanisms, and the development of analytical detection methods. The compound serves as a valuable reference standard in research laboratories and contributes to our understanding of serotonin receptor pharmacology and psychedelic mechanisms of action.

25E-NBOMe acts primarily as a serotonin 5-HT2A receptor agonist, producing characteristic psychedelic effects. Research suggests phenethylamines bind to these receptors with varying affinities, making them valuable for studying structure-function relationships.
